Color Psychology in Unicorn Design
Understanding the psychology behind color is crucial when selecting a palette, as it directly influences the emotional response of the viewer. Each hue carries specific associations that can elevate the narrative of the design, turning a simple illustration into a storytelling device.
| Color | Psychological Association | Best Used For |
|---|---|---|
| Purple | Magic, Wisdom, Mystery | Headpieces, Text Accents |
| Pink | Compassion, Playfulness, Calm | Main Body, Backgrounds |
| Blue | Trust, Peace, Spirituality | Horns, Eye Details |
| Gold | Elegance, Success, Luxury | Hooves, Crowns, Outlines |

Fashion and Apparel
In fashion, unicorn color ideas often manifest as ombre washes or iridescent fabrics that shift in the light. Designers frequently utilize gradient effects to mimic the natural sheen of a creature’s coat, moving from a deep mane color down to a soft pastel hue on the limbs.
Digital Art and Branding
Digital creators leverage these palettes to build strong brand identities that stand out in crowded markets. A tech startup might adopt a neon cyber-unicorn theme to signal innovation, while a wellness brand might opt for muted pastels to promote relaxation and mindfulness.
